A performance rebuild of a booking platform's core web app
The problem
Deskline's booking flow was built on an older server-rendered stack that had accumulated years of unmanaged client-side JavaScript. Median load time on the booking page had crept to 4.1 seconds, and abandonment tracked with it.
The approach
Rebuilt the booking flow on Next.js with server components for the data-heavy views and a trimmed client bundle for the interactive parts, plus a caching layer in front of the availability API.
The outcome
Median page load dropped to 900ms. Booking-flow abandonment fell 22% in the eight weeks following launch.
